Is it possible to use XALAN to only transform the grandchildren of a XML document? I want to load the XML file and manually iteratate over the grandchildren of the document. Each grandchild represents a page in a power-point like presentation. I don't want to tranform the entire document. I've had trouble making the Microsoft DOM constrain itself to only the grandchild node -- it climbs up (down, actually) to the grandparent and transforms the whole document, even when I only pass it the grand child node.
